      "I'm heading upstairs now, but you all feel free to stay as late as you want." It was

      after midnight and Delight knew that Miss Nadine had an early morning as the little

      inn was filled to capacity. Delight watched, slightly melancholy, as the other woman

      walk out of the room and disappeared up the stairs.

      "You can still see her every day."

      "I know, but it's not the same." She shook off her sadness. This was a night for

      happiness. Looking up at her dark, brooding husband, Delight smiled. "I'm fine,

      really."

      He looked as if he didn't believe her, but didn't speak as Cristofor and Johanna

      approached. "We will say goodnight." Cristofor kept his arm wrapped around his

      wife's shoulder. It seemed to be a trait of the men in this family to keep their women

      close. "We will fly home tomorrow. You will come and visit after the honeymoon." It

      was more a command than a question and Delight found herself nodding.

      Johanna laughed as she swatted her husband's arm. "Ignore him, Delight. You just

      come for a visit whenever you're ready. You're welcome anytime for as long as you

      want to stay. Believe me, there's plenty of room in the castle." Giving them both a quick

      hug, she tugged her husband from the room.

      Delight muffled a laugh as she heard Cristofor's voice drifting back. "Woman,

      that's no way to treat your lord and master." His disgruntled tone was at odds with

      Johanna's laughter.

      "Lord and master." Stefan shook his head in disgust as he approached them.

      "Johanna has our hard, ruthless brother twisted around her little finger. Oh, how the

      mighty have fallen."

      Stefan looked even more somber than usual in the austere black suit he'd donned

      for the wedding. Delight had been surprised to see him in something other than jeans,

      but he certainly cleaned up good. She'd been so wrapped up in Lucian that she had

      forgotten what a devastatingly handsome man that he really was.

      She still had a hard time looking Stefan in the eye without blushing. But not once,

      by word or action, had he betrayed any hint of what had occurred that memorable

      night upstairs. It was as if it had never happened.

      "It is a disgrace to the family." Cradling her face with his large hands, Stefan

      brushed a soft, light kiss on her lips. "And now you have done the same to Lucian.

      Alas, I am the only sensible brother left to uphold the family honor."

      Delight sensed the underlying sadness and hurt buried beneath his words. He was

      alone now that his brothers were mated. Impulsively, she flung her arms around him

      and hugged him tight. "I'm so glad that you're my brother now."

      Stefan swallowed hard and clung to her, his grip almost desperate. Releasing her

      quickly, he stepped away from her and turned to Lucian. "I am leaving tonight." He

      ignored her gasp of surprise and continued to address Lucian. "It will be up to you to

      check out this Zane York and make sure he is no threat to the family. I don't know

      when I will be back. If you have need of me, you have only to call and I will come."

      "I will take care of it," Lucian assured his brother.

      Moving so swiftly it looked as if he had vanished into thin air, Stefan was gone. A

      lone tear slipped down Delight's cheek. With her heightened senses, she could feel the

      deep despair and pain that filled Stefan.

      "I wish I could find a way to ease his pain." Lucian sighed heavily as he pulled her

      close and tucked her under his shoulder. She nodded, saying nothing. Stefan's pain was

      beyond words and only time would help him find his equilibrium again. "If he is gone

      too long, we will find him and bring him home." Delight grasped and held Lucian's

      promise tight, trusting him to know what was best for his brother right now.

      "Well, it's time for me to say goodnight as well." Chase rose from the chair where

      he'd been sitting and observing everyone for the last hour and strolled towards them.

      Coming to a halt in front of them, he stared down into her face. "Be happy, Delight."

      Raising his gaze, he addressed his new brother-in-law. "I'm trusting you to take care of

      her."

      "It is my honor and privilege." Lucian held out his hand to Chase and the men

      seemed to come to some internal understanding as they shook. Delight watched the two

      men she loved most in the world, feeling her heart swell with pride.

      Then they were alone.

      Lucian smiled and her insides melted. The familiar heat surged through her veins

      as he scooped her up into his arms and walked down the hallway and out through the

      front door and into the night. "I am taking you home."

      Wrapping her arms around his strong neck, she leaned in to nuzzle it. "I'm already

      there."

      The night swallowed them up and then they were gone. Stefan stepped from the

      shadows where he'd been watching them. He felt more alone at that moment than at

      any other time in his five hundred years of existence. Forcing himself, he turned away

      from his family and walked away. The night wrapped its arms around him, embracing

      him, as he escaped into its inky depths.

      Sam Cassidy sat on a barstool and twirled the long-necked bottle between his

      hands. The whole basis of his belief system had been turned topsy-turvy in the last

      week. If he weren't so damned sane, he'd figure he was crazy. "Vampires?" He gave a

      sharp bark of laughter.

      "What's so funny?"

      He eyed the man who slipped onto the barstool next to him. Zane York was a

      fellow cop who worked the night shift. He knew him by reputation, but not personally.

      York had a reputation for being single-minded in pursuit of the truth. Hard, but fair, he

      was not a man to cross.

      "You wouldn't believe me if I told you." Tipping up the bottle, he took a swallow

      and laid it back on the counter.

      "Try me." Zane's dark eyes watched him unwaveringly.

      Cassidy had to fight the urge to spill the entire story. He shook his head suddenly

      feeling as if he'd drunk way too much even though that was his first beer. "Maybe

      another time." Pushing off the stool, he saluted York and sauntered from the smoky

      confines of the bar.

      "Bet on it," Zane murmured under his breath as he tracked Cassidy's progress

      across the room, out though the door and into the night.
